madera_out1_demux_put returns the value of
snd_soc_dapm_mux_update_power, which returns a 1 if a path was found for
the kcontrol. This is obviously different to the expected return a 1 if
the control was updated value. This results in spurious notifications to
user-space. Update the handling to only return a 1 when the value is
changed.

The mixer controls for ASP TX3/4 are set to values that are not included
in their enumeration control. This will cause spurious event
notifications when the controls are first changed, as the register value
changes whilst the actual visible enumeration value does not. Use the
register patch to set them to a known value, zero, which equates to zero
fill, thereby avoiding the spurious notifications.

DAPM keeps a copy of the current value of mux/demux controls,
however this value is only initialised in the case of autodisable
controls. This leads to false notification events when first
modifying a DAPM kcontrol that has a non-zero default.
Autodisable controls are left as they are, since they already
initialise the value, and there would be more work required to
support autodisable muxes where the first option isn't disabled
and/or that isn't the default.
Technically this issue could affect mixer/switch elements as well,
although not on any of the devices I am currently running. There
is also a little more work to do to address the issue there due to
that side supporting stereo controls, so that has not been tackled
in this patch.

We discoverd that the state of BCLK on, LRCLK off and SD_MODE on
may cause the speaker melting issue. Removing LRCLK while BCLK
is present can cause unexpected output behavior including a large
DC output voltage as described in the Max98357a datasheet.
In order to:
1. prevent BCLK from turning on by other component.
2. keep BCLK and LRCLK being present at the same time
This patch switches BCLK to GPIO func before LRCLK output, and
configures BCLK func back during LRCLK is output.
Without this fix, BCLK is turned on 11 ms earlier than LRCK by the
da7219.
With this fix, BCLK is turned on only 0.4 ms earlier than LRCK by
the rockchip codec.

The "wlf,spkvdd-ena" GPIO needed by the bytcr_wm5102 driver
is made available through a gpio-lookup table.
This gpio-lookup table is registered by drivers/mfd/arizona-spi.c, which
may get probed after the bytcr_wm5102 driver.
If the gpio-lookup table has not registered yet then the gpiod_get()
will return -ENOENT. Treat -ENOENT as -EPROBE_DEFER to still keep
things working in this case.

Currently in slim_rx_mux_put, an RX channel gets added to a new list
even if it is already in one. This can mess up links and make either
it, the new list head, or both, get linked to the wrong entries.
This can cause an entry to link to itself which in turn ends up
making list_for_each_entry in other functions loop infinitely.
To avoid issues, always remove the RX channel from any list it's in
before adding it to a new list.

The .set_jack_detect() codec component callback is invoked during card
registration, which happens when the machine driver is probed.
The issue is that this callback can race with the bus suspend/resume,
and IO timeouts can happen. This can be reproduced very easily if the
machine driver is 'blacklisted' and manually probed after the bus
suspends. The bus and codec need to be re-initialized using pm_runtime
helpers.
Previous contributions tried to make sure accesses to the bus during
the .set_jack_detect() component callback only happen when the bus is
active. This was done by changing the regcache status on a component
remove. This is however a layering violation, the regcache status
should only be modified on device probe, suspend and resume. The
component probe/remove should not modify how the device regcache is
handled. This solution also didn't handle all the possible race
conditions, and the RT700 headset codec was not handled.
This patch tries to resume the codec device before handling the jack
initializations. In case the codec has not yet been initialized,
pm_runtime may not be enabled yet, so we don't squelch the -EACCES
error code and only stop the jack information. When the codec reports
as attached, the jack initialization will proceed as usual.
